WARNINGS AND I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

The Product is not designed to protect the wearer from all injury in the event of impact with hard objects. To perform 
properly, the lens must be fitted securely in the frame. Oakley eyewear should not be used for direct viewing of the 
sun or strong artificial light sources, nor should tinted lenses be used for driving at night or with poor visibility. If the 
eyewear impairs your peripheral vision, do not wear while driving. Certain lens tints are specifically designed for 
performance applications and may be unsuitable for traffic signal recognition. TR22 and TR45 (with or without Iridium 
Coating) are not suitable for driving and road use and must not be used for driving.

 Symbol: Not suitable for driving and road use

Not suitable for direct viewing of the sun or for viewing of solar eclipses; not suitable for use as protection against 
UV rays from artificial light sources (e.g. tanning beds); not suitable for use as eye protection against blows or impact; 
not suitable for driving at night or in poor visibility conditions.

To prevent possible hearing damage, do not listen at high volume levels for long periods. Adjust volume before 
inserting the headphones into your ears to protect against sudden bursts of sound. Use caution when inserting 
headphones into your ears.
Do not attempt to open, disassemble or tamper with the Product. Substances contained in the Product and/or its 
battery may damage the environment and/or human health if handled and disposed of improperly.
Do not use the Product in circumstances that could cause a dangerous situation, such as using the device while 
operating heavy machinery or driving a moving vehicle in a manner that might cause you to take your eyes off the 
road or become so absorbed in the activity that your ability to concentrate on the act of driving becomes impaired. 
Use caution and stay alert if using the Product while running or biking.
As with any product, RADAR PACE should only be used in compliance with local laws, rules and regulations, including 
highway and traffic laws. Please be mindful of safety concerns and consult all applicable rules, regulations and laws 
before using on roadways.
